#b8983c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b8983c is composed of 72.2% red, 59.6% green and 23.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 17.4% magenta, 67.4%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 44.5 degrees, a saturation of 50.8% and a lightness of 47.8%. #b8983c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ff78 with #713100.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

Shades and Tints of #b8983c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060502 is the darkest color, while #fcfbf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b8983c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#807d74 is the less saturated color, while #f0b304 is the most saturated one.
